ZVVQ代理分享网

使用JavaScript方法,获取页面元素的值

作者:zvvq博客网
导读如何使用JavaScript获取页面的值 在网页开发中,经常需要获取页面上的值,以便进行一些操作或者展示给用户。使用JavaScript可以轻松地实现这个功能。下面我们来介绍一些常用的方法和

如何使用JavaScript获取页面的值

在网页开发中,经常需要获取页面上的值,以便进行一些操作或者展示给用户。使用JavaScript可以轻松地实现这个功能。下面我们来介绍一些常用的方法和技巧。

. 使用getElementById方法获取元素的值

在HTML中,每个元素都可以通过id属性来唯一标识。我们可以使用JavaScript的getElementById方法来获取指定id的元素的值。例如,如果我们有一个文本框的id为"username",我们可以使用以下代码获取其值:

```javascript

var username = document.getElementById("username").value;

```

. 使用getElementsByClassName方法获取元素的值

如果我们有多个元素具有相同的class属性,可以使用JavaScript的getElementsByClassName方法来获取它们的值。该方法返回一个元素数组,我们可以通过索引来访问每个元素的值。例如,如果我们有多个复选框的class为"checkbox",我们可以使用以下代码获取它们的值:

```javascript

var checkboxes = document.getElementsByClassName("checkbox");

for (var i = 0; i < checkboxes.length; i++) {

var value = checkboxes[i].value;

// 处理复选框的值

}

```

. 使用querySelector方法获取元素的值

querySelector方法是比较灵活和强大的方法,它可以根据CSS选择器来获取元素的值。例如,如果我们有一个表单中包含了多个输入框,我们可以使用以下代码获取第一个输入框的值:

```javascript

var input = document.querySelector("input");

var value = input.value;

```

. 使用getAttribute方法获取元素的属性值

除了获取元素的值,有时候也需要获取元素的属性值。使用JavaScript的getAttribute方法可以轻松地实现这个功能。例如,如果我们有一个链接元素,我们可以使用以下代码获取其href属性的值:

```javascript

var link = document.getElementById("link");

var href = link.getAttribute("href");

```

以上是一些常用的方法和技巧,用于通过JavaScript获取页面上的值。当然,还有其他更多的方法可以实现相同的功能,你可以根据具体需求选择合适的方法。希望本文对你有所帮助!